My title is Product Assurance Scientist.
My company make point-of-care blood analyzers for the veterinary and human medical markets. In addition, we also make the reagents for those analyzers. Actually, the reagents are what we really make, but we need something for them to run in, so we make the analyzer for the reagents.

My job is to assure our products. Currently my focus is on the analyzer itself. I look for trends in field failures (using our customer complaint database and our repair database), I repair broken analyzers and determine if it's something random, something we caused, something a parts vendor causes, something, caused by shipping, something caused by mis-use of the user, etc.

I do a lot my trending via reports through an access database, which is what I currently have running in the background.

Some day, when our analyzer is more reliable, I'll turn my focus onto chemistries and our reagents and reactions. Trying to improve them or make new tests.

I could go into more detail, but I fear I've gone over too many heads as it is.

Essentially, in a nutshell, to sum it up, to paraphrase...
My job is to put Quest Diagnostics and Bio-Rad Labs (and other commercial laboratories) out of business.
